@@ -151,6 +152,22 @@ void soc_init_pre_device(void *chip_info)
/* Swap enabled PCI ports in device tree if needed. */
pcie_rp_update_devicetree(get_pcie_rp_table());
+
+ /*
+ * Earlier when coreboot used to send EOP at late as possible caused
+ * issue of delayed response from CSE since CSE was busy loading payload.
+ * To resolve the issue, EOP should be sent earlier than current sequence
+ * in the boot sequence at BS_DEV_INIT.
+ *
+ * Intel CSE team recommends to send EOP close to FW init (between FSP-S
+ * exit and current boot sequence) to reduce message response time from
+ * CSE hence moving sending EOP to earlier stage.
+ */
+ if (CONFIG(SOC_INTEL_CSE_SEND_EOP_EARLY) ||
+ CONFIG(SOC_INTEL_CSE_SEND_EOP_ASYNC)) {
+ printk(BIOS_INFO, "Sending EOP early from SoC\n");
+ cse_send_end_of_post();
+ }
}
